Quick Overview

FeatureDetails
Vacuum TypeUpright vacuum cleaner with Lift-Away system
Power SourceCorded electric, 890 watts
Filtration SystemWashable HEPA + foam filters, 99.9% allergen capture
Cleaning Head DesignDuoClean PowerFins with PowerFin roller and soft roller
Weight12.3 pounds, lightweight for maneuverability
Floor CompatibilityCarpet, hardwood, tile, and all floor types
Intended UsePet hair removal, debris pickup, and multi-surface cleaning
Form FactorRotator Lift-Away design with 9.5-inch cleaning path

The Shark LA502’s combination of corded power, HEPA filtration, and dual brushroll technology positions it as a versatile solution for households with varied flooring and debris types. Its lightweight design and Lift-Away system enhance accessibility to hard-to-reach areas, making it suitable for homes with pets or frequent dirt accumulation.

Floor Type Compatibility: Performance on Carpets, Hardwood, and Mixed Flooring

The Shark LA502’s DuoClean PowerFins technology is engineered to deliver consistent cleaning performance across multiple floor types. The dual brushroll system—comprising a PowerFin roller for deep carpet extraction and a soft roller for gentle hardwood and tile surfaces—ensures efficient debris pickup without damaging delicate floors. This design is particularly beneficial for homes with mixed flooring, where a single vacuum must adapt to both textured and smooth surfaces. The PowerFin roller’s aggressive rotation helps dislodge embedded dirt and pet hair from carpets, while the soft roller maintains a low-profile contact for hardwoods, minimizing scratches. For households with pets, the dual brushroll system reduces the risk of hair wrap, a common issue with traditional single-roller designs. The vacuum’s ability to transition smoothly between surfaces without requiring frequent adjustments makes it ideal for open-concept living spaces or homes with multiple room types. The LED headlights further enhance visibility on hard floors, allowing users to identify hidden dirt and debris in low-light areas.

Filtration Quality and Allergen Containment: HEPA and Anti-Allergen Technology

The Shark LA502’s filtration system is designed to trap 99.9% of dust and allergens, making it an excellent choice for allergy-prone households. The vacuum’s HEPA filter, combined with an anti-allergen seal, ensures that fine particles are contained within the vacuum rather than being released back into the air. This is particularly beneficial for individuals with dust mite allergies or those who need to maintain a clean indoor environment. The washable HEPA filter also allows for easy maintenance, reducing the need for frequent replacements and lowering long-term costs. The foam filter provides an additional layer of filtration, capturing larger particles and improving overall air quality. However, users should be aware that the vacuum’s filtration efficiency may depend on proper maintenance, as clogged or neglected filters can reduce suction performance and compromise allergen containment.

Maneuverability and Ease of Use: Lightweight Design and Lift-Away System

The Shark LA502’s lightweight design and Lift-Away system contribute to its ease of use, making it a practical choice for households with varied cleaning needs. The vacuum’s weight of 12.3 pounds allows for smooth maneuvering across different floor types, reducing the physical effort required for cleaning. The Lift-Away pod, which detaches from the main body with an easy-release pedal, enables users to clean stairs, furniture, and above-floor areas without the need for additional tools. This feature is particularly beneficial for users who need to clean multiple surfaces within a single cleaning session. The vacuum’s ergonomic design also enhances user comfort, allowing for extended cleaning sessions without excessive strain. However, users should be mindful of the vacuum’s weight and maneuverability, as heavier or more complex flooring configurations may require additional effort to navigate.
